mirror of
https://github.com/libretro/Lakka-LibreELEC.git
synced 2025-01-31 10:41:48 +00:00
23942f808a
Signed-off-by: Christian Hewitt <christianshewitt@gmail.com>
28 lines
935 B
Diff
28 lines
935 B
Diff
From 07ff7baa79d23620d293b03fc2445c43bdacb34a Mon Sep 17 00:00:00 2001
|
|
From: James Le Cuirot <chewi@gentoo.org>
|
|
Date: Sat, 17 Feb 2024 14:37:44 +0000
|
|
Subject: [PATCH 12/14] rtpenc: Fix building with GCC 14
|
|
|
|
This incompatible pointer type issue became a fatal error in GCC 14. The
|
|
AVBuffer API started using size_t in 5.0 with ef6a9e5e.
|
|
---
|
|
libavformat/rtpenc.c | 2 +-
|
|
1 file changed, 1 insertion(+), 1 deletion(-)
|
|
|
|
diff --git a/libavformat/rtpenc.c b/libavformat/rtpenc.c
|
|
index f67dc2a15a..1f1e4cb25a 100644
|
|
--- a/libavformat/rtpenc.c
|
|
+++ b/libavformat/rtpenc.c
|
|
@@ -588,7 +588,7 @@ static int rtp_write_packet(AVFormatContext *s1, AVPacket *pkt)
|
|
case AV_CODEC_ID_H264:
|
|
{
|
|
uint8_t *side_data;
|
|
- int side_data_size = 0;
|
|
+ size_t side_data_size = 0;
|
|
|
|
side_data = av_packet_get_side_data(pkt, AV_PKT_DATA_NEW_EXTRADATA,
|
|
&side_data_size);
|
|
--
|
|
2.34.1
|
|
|